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

C++/CUDA Systems Engineer - Surgical Robotics Platform

$140k - $160k

Horizon Surgical Systems, Inc.

Open Position -

Senior C++/CUDA Systems Engineer, Surgical Robotics Platform

Horizon Surgical Systems Inc.

Horizon Surgical Systems Inc. is revolutionizing the world of surgical ophthalmology by developing a novel, AI driven, and imaging-guided surgical robotic system. Horizon Surgical Systems Inc. aims to expand access to care, provide superior capabilities to the human surgeon, and enhance patient outcomes. Microsurgery in general and Ophthalmology are subfields of surgery for which the surgical outcomes can be significantly improved by robotic systems to allow superior dexterity, precision, accuracy, and visualization beyond the human surgeon's own capabilities.

We are seeking highly motivated, and intellectually inquisitive individuals looking to make a positive impact on healthcare via the development of robotic technology. The core values of Horizon Surgical Systems Inc. are:
  • Commitment to Excellence: We aim to deliver superior patient outcomes and surgeon experiences
  • Passion for Creativity and Innovation: We are driven by new ideas and aim to push the boundaries of what's possible
  • Teamwork and Camaraderie : We achieve our best when we collaborate and work together
  • Welcoming of Critical Opinion: We are enriched by constructive criticism and support the best ideas
  • Personal Accountability: We honor our commitments and take responsibility for our actions
Horizon Surgical Systems Inc. offers:
  • An opportunity to build autonomous surgical robotic systems driven by image guidance and AI technology for the future of affordable, high-quality healthcare.
  • The opportunity to work alongside clinicians, engineers, and global leaders in cutting-edge AI, imaging, and robotics technology.
  • Competitive compensation and an excellent company-paid benefits package.
Role:

Horizon Surgical Systems is building Polaris, the first autonomous cataract surgery platform. You will work on a C++/CUDA-based runtime for real-time surgical imaging and perception, operating in a live surgical environment where latency, reliability, and determinism are critical.

This role sits within the AI team but focuses on production systems: GPU inference pipelines, device orchestration, and system integration. You will own components that span from hardware-facing interfaces to high-performance compute pipelines, and ensure they operate cohesively under real-time constraints.

Key Responsibilities:
  • Design and maintain multi-threaded C++ pipelines for real-time model inference, integrated with robotic control and perception systems
  • Implement scheduling and resource management across CPU/GPU to meet strict latency and throughput constraints
  • Develop infrastructure for coordinating physical devices (cameras, sensors, motion systems), including sequencing, configuration, and fault handling
  • Define and implement system interfaces (APIs, messaging, IPC) to integrate subsystems into a coherent runtime
  • Build and maintain automated testing at component and system levels, including simulation and hardware-in-the-loop where applicable
  • Contribute to profiling, observability, and debugging tooling for performance-critical systems
Required Qualifications:
  • Bachelor's or Master's degree in Computer Science, Robotics, Electrical Engineering, or related field
  • 3+ years of experience writing production C++ in systems, robotics, or embedded environments
  • Strong C++17/20 fundamentals (multithreading, memory management, concurrency patterns)
  • Experience with CUDA or GPU-accelerated compute pipelines
  • Experience building or maintaining real-time or latency-constrained systems
  • Familiarity with logging, diagnostics, and performance profiling in production environments
Preferred Qualifications:
  • Experience in medical devices, robotics, or other safety-critical systems
  • Familiarity with ML inference frameworks (e.g., TensorRT, ONNX Runtime)
  • Experience integrating and debugging physical hardware (cameras, motors, sensors)
  • Familiarity with inter-process communication (DDS, shared memory, or similar)
  • Experience with performance profiling tools (Nsight Systems, perf, nvprof, or equivalent)

This is an exciting opportunity to join a high-tech startup that is poised to revolutionize surgical robotics in ophthalmology.


The base salary range for this role is $140,000 - $160,000 , in addition to a performance-based annual bonus, equity (stock options), a comprehensive benefits package, and a generous PTO policy.
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the C++/CUDA Systems Engineer - Surgical Robotics Platform in Los Angeles, CA vacancy
  •  ...Software Engineer III Work location: Onsite in North Hollywood, CA...  ...to support a Python/ROS2-based system utilizing COTS hardware....  ...abilities: Proficiency in C/C++ (embedded/RTOS/Linux) and Python...  .../control systems, driver/platform debugging, data acquisition/measurement... 
    Platform
    C++

    Mavensoft Technologies

    North Hollywood, CA
    3 days ago
  • $164k - $270k

     ...combining advanced software, robotics, and full-stack...  ...model that delivers complete systems instead of individual parts....  ...with controls, robotics, and platform engineering teams to bake reliability in...  ...TypeScript, Python, Golang, or C++. Strong Communication. You... 
    Platform
    C++
    Permanent employment
    Full time
    Local area
    Relocation package
    Flexible hours

    Hadrian Automation

    Los Angeles, CA
    2 days ago
  • $150k - $160k

     ...hardware and software platforms detect, disrupt and...  ...seeking a highly skilled Robotics Integration Engineer to join our growing...  ...distributed robotic systems operating over high‑latency...  ...skills in C++ and/or Python Experience...  ...techniques GPU pipelines (CUDA, TensorRT) Edge‑to‑... 
    Platform
    C++
    Local area
    Remote work

    CX2

    El Segundo, CA
    1 day ago
  • $120k - $140k

     .../Principal Imaging System Software Engineer Horizon Surgical Systems Inc. Horizon...  ...-guided surgical robotic system. Horizon...  ...Strong proficiency in C++ and Python is...  ...with GPU programming (CUDA, OpenCL) for accelerating...  .../Confluence and platforms like GitHub.... 
    Platform
    C++

    Horizon Surgical Systems, Inc.

    Los Angeles, CA
    1 day ago
  • $113k - $238k

     ...are seeking a highly motivated Flight Systems Engineer to join our Mechanismsteam. You will play...  ...environments, and virtual simulation platforms. Create and execute system‑level integration...  ...practices. Proficiency in Rust, C/C++, or Python for automation and testing.... 
    Platform
    C++

    Heart Aerospace

    Los Angeles, CA
    4 days ago
  • $114k - $171k

     ...Principal Or Senior Principal Systems Modeling & Simulation Engineer At Northrop Grumman, our employees have...  ...with Object Oriented languages (C#, C++, Java, etc.) and Windows based development...  ...a consistent architecture across platforms. Design and publish reusable UI... 
    Platform
    C++
    Full time
    Remote work
    Shift work

    Northrop Grumman

    El Segundo, CA
    3 days ago
  •  ...leading space technology company is seeking a Test Engineer to work on robotic ground-based telescope systems. The role involves designing and building test systems...  ...in programming languages such as Python and C/C++. The position offers a competitive salary, equity opportunities... 
    C++
    Flexible hours

    Observable Space

    Los Angeles, CA
    4 days ago
  • $95.2k - $142.8k

     ...Space Network Systems Engineer The Aerospace Corporation's Network Systems Department (NSD)...  ...virtualization and enterprise computing platforms Familiar with the latest networking/...  ...Experience utilizing Python, MATLAB, and/or C/C++ Strong expertise in Cloud Computing... 
    Platform
    C++
    Civilian Contractor
    Full time
    For contractors
    Immediate start
    Remote work
    Relocation package
    Flexible hours

    The Aerospace Corporation

    El Segundo, CA
    11 hours ago
  • $90k - $115k

    2026 R014859 Communication Systems and Cognitive Radio EngineerSkip...  ...Communication Systems and Cognitive Radio Engineer page is loaded## 2026 R014859...  ...with Python and/or C/C++.* General knowledge,...  ...Linux or development on a Linux platform* This position requires the ability... 
    Platform
    C++
    Work experience placement
    Internship
    Immediate start
    Remote work
    Relocation package
    Flexible hours

    The Aerospace Corporation

    El Segundo, CA
    3 days ago
  • $110.4k - $165.5k

     ...satellite, launch, ground, and cyber systems for defense, civil and commercial...  ...’s degree or higher in Electrical Engineering, Computer Science, Physics,...  ...with Linux or development on a Linux platform* Strong coding skills in either C++ or Python* This position requires... 
    Platform
    C++
    Full time
    Immediate start
    Remote work
    Relocation package
    Flexible hours

    The Aerospace Corporation

    El Segundo, CA
    4 days ago
  • $310k

    Networking Operating System Firmware Engineer | OpenAI Careers Networking Operating System Firmware...  ...the Linux kernel, switch ASIC SAI/SDKs, platform drivers, control-plane services, and...  ...SAI implementations. Proficiency in C, C++ and Python; familiarity with Rust/Go... 
    Platform
    C++
    Work at office
    Remote work
    Relocation package

    OpenAI

    Los Angeles, CA
    4 days ago
  • $158.5k - $213.9k

     ...Company is looking for multiple Software Systems Engineers (Senior / Lead) to join the Ground...  ...software development using either Java, C++, or Python • Experience with Flight Dynamics...  ...Docker, Kubernetes) and orchestration platforms. • Experience designing and... 
    Platform
    C++
    Permanent employment
    Work experience placement
    Interim role
    Relocation
    Visa sponsorship
    Work visa
    Flexible hours
    Shift work
    Day shift

    The Boeing Company

    El Segundo, CA
    15 hours ago
  • $140k - $190k

     ...the highest-power satellite platforms ever built for missions from...  ...different class of spacecraft. Engineered to survive the harshest radiation...  ...Bigger to develop the solar system and become a Kardashev Type...  ...Experience with Linux, Bash, C++, MODBUS Experience with... 
    Platform
    C++
    Permanent employment
    Shift work

    Mundi

    Los Angeles, CA
    4 days ago
  • $97.5k - $130.7k

     ...is a global organization of engineers, product developers, designers...  ...and building the products and platforms that will power our media,...  ...Responsibility includes numerous systems such as Playout Technology,...  ...Perl, Python, Ruby, Shell, C or C++. Advanced track record for... 
    Platform
    C++
    Full time
    For contractors
    Work experience placement
    Freelance
    Local area
    Remote work
    Worldwide
    Night shift
    Weekend work

    Disney Cruise Line - The Walt Disney Company

    Los Angeles, CA
    3 days ago
  • $151.2k - $204.6k

     ...Studio in the Cloud (SITC) Production Platform Engineering team builds and maintains the infrastructure...  ...entirely in AWS. We’re looking for a Systems Development Engineer who can bridge the...  ...such as Python, Ruby, Golang, Java, C++, C#, Rust Experience with CI/CD pipelines... 
    Platform
    C++
    Local area
    Remote work
    Worldwide
    Flexible hours

    Prime Video & Amazon MGM Studios

    Culver City, CA
    1 day ago
  • $130k - $160k

     ...advanced sensing and detection systems for warfighters, commercial...  ...looking for an Integration & Test Engineer to accelerate the development...  ...integrating drone or UAS platforms. This is not a purely...  ...Proficiency in Python and/or C/C++ for test automation, calibration... 
    Platform
    C++

    Rethink recruit

    Hawthorne, CA
    3 days ago
  •  ...Surgeon’s Checklist software into new surgical applications and platforms, adding enhanced features...  ...providers. We’re looking for top-tier engineers who can help us accomplish this. You...  ...programming language: e.g. Java, C#, Python, C++ Strong object-oriented programming... 
    Platform
    C++

    Radlink, Inc.

    Los Angeles, CA
    3 days ago
  •  ...Senior/Staff/Principal C++ Software Engineer Horizon Surgical Systems Inc. is revolutionizing the world of surgical...  ..., and imaging-guided surgical robotic system. Horizon Surgical Systems...  ...industrial experience in Robotic platforms, AI processes, and/or Cloud platforms... 
    Platform
    C++

    Horizon Surgical Systems

    Los Angeles, CA
    3 days ago
  • $110k - $250k

     ...world-class multi-disciplinary engineers come to build mission-...  ...highly skilled and motivated Systems Engineer to be responsible for...  ...system development on naval platforms. Specific understanding of unique...  ...experience (Python, MATLAB, C/C++, etc.) Preferred Requirements... 
    Platform
    C++
    Full time
    Work experience placement
    Casual work
    Relocation package

    Chaos Industries

    Hawthorne, CA
    15 hours ago
  • $130k - $160k

     ...experienced Integration & Test Engineer to accelerate the development...  ..., and validation of effector systems and subsystems for air...  ...Familiarity with drones or UAS platforms is strongly preferred.   Responsibilities...  ...in Python and/or C/C++ for test automation,... 
    Platform
    C++
    Work experience placement
    Casual work
    Relocation package

    CHAOS Industries

    Hawthorne, CA
    15 hours ago
  • $140k - $200k

     ...MANET and MIMO communications systems, is reshaping mesh network...  ...a Senior Defensive Security Engineer - Embedded Systems who will...  ...Coding/scripting in embedded C/C++ for Linux environments. Familiarity...  ...networking security on Linux platforms. WORKING CONDITIONS &... 
    Platform
    C++
    Permanent employment
    For contractors
    Work at office
    3 days per week

    SILVUS TECHNOLOGIES

    Los Angeles, CA
    15 hours ago
  • $180k - $220k

     ...a fully functional software system. Support progress demonstration...  ...course of study in engineering, engineering technology (includes...  ...development using either Java, C++, or Python Preferred Skills...  ...) and orchestration platforms. Experience designing and... 
    Platform
    C++
    Work experience placement

    Navstar

    El Segundo, CA
    3 days ago
  •  ...more, while our observability platform provides actionable insights...  ...we build tools that empower engineering teams—from startups to Fortune...  ...Engineer with a focus on build systems, compilers, and languages ,...  ...language ( Java , C++ , Rust , or similar). Asynchronous... 
    Platform
    C++
    Remote work

    GrabJobs

    Los Angeles, CA
    6 days ago
  • $140k - $220k

     ...MANET and MIMO communications systems, is reshaping mesh network...  ...a Senior Offensive Security Engineer - Embedded Systems who will...  ...programming languages (e.g. Rust, C/C++, Golang, Swift). Security...  ...security architectures of robot platforms (consumer or otherwise), aerospace... 
    Platform
    C++
    Permanent employment
    For contractors
    Work at office
    3 days per week

    SILVUS TECHNOLOGIES

    Los Angeles, CA
    15 hours ago
  • $95.2k - $142.8k

     ...satellite, launch, ground, and cyber systems for defense, civil and...  ...Space Network Systems Engineer with a strong background in networking...  ...and enterprise computing platforms Familiar with the latest networking...  ...Python, MATLAB, and/or C/C++ Strong expertise in Cloud... 
    Platform
    C++
    Civilian Contractor
    Full time
    For contractors
    Immediate start
    Remote work
    Relocation package
    Flexible hours

    The Aerospace Corporation

    El Segundo, CA
    1 day ago
  •  ...base, Ditto's peer-to-peer sync engine ensures devices stay connected...  ...airborne and ground-based platforms by engineering data ingest and...  ...software engineering, embedded systems engineering, or systems integration...  ...programming (e.g., C, C++, Rust) alongside standard scripting... 
    Platform
    C++
    Fixed term contract
    Immediate start
    Remote work
    Flexible hours

    GrabJobs

    Los Angeles, CA
    15 hours ago
  •  ...part of a robust developer platform for space data applications....  ...Ventures. Role Summary As a Test Engineer, Ground Systems, you will work across our...  ...product line, focusing on robotic ground-based telescope systems...  ...skills in Python, C/C++, or similar languages used for... 
    Platform
    C++
    Work at office
    Local area
    Remote work
    Flexible hours
    3 days per week

    Observable Space

    Los Angeles, CA
    4 days ago
  • $135.15k - $198.75k

     ...Job Summary As a Mission Analysis Engineer on the Mission Analysis Engineering...  ...control algorithms for sensor systems; and provide tools and modeling platforms for validating system performance...  ...such as Matlab/Simulink, Python, or C++ Experience with EO/IR optical systems... 
    Platform
    C++
    Permanent employment
    Interim role
    Relocation
    Visa sponsorship
    Work visa
    Relocation package
    Shift work
    Day shift

    The Boeing Company

    El Segundo, CA
    3 days ago
  • $254k - $336k

    Staff Robotics Software Engineer, Maritime Anduril Industries is a defense technology...  ...is changing how military systems are designed, built and...  ...ocean‑depth underwater vessel platform and a completely refreshed...  ...Experienced and proficient in C++ and/or Python software... 
    Platform
    C++
    Full time
    Work experience placement
    Flexible hours

    Anduril-1

    Los Angeles, CA
    3 days ago
  • $140k - $250k

     ...SENIOR SOFTWARE ENGINEER (ROBOTIC SYSTEMS) Freeform is deploying software-defined, autonomous metal 3D printing factories around the world, bringing...  ...~5+ years of experience in software development using C/C++ and/or Rust ~ Experience in real-time embedded system... 
    C++
    Full time
    Casual work
    Relocation package
    Flexible hours

    Freeform

    Los Angeles, CA
    12 hours 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to C++/CUDA Systems Engineer - Surgical Robotics Platform. Be the first to apply!